Talpbetétszer
Talpbetétszer is a Hungarian term that translates to "insole" or "footbed" in English. It refers to a removable insert placed inside footwear to provide additional cushioning, support, or correction for the foot. These inserts are commonly used to enhance comfort, alleviate foot pain, or address specific biomechanical issues.
